As Manipur marks its 50th Statehood Day on Friday, January 21, 2022, Chief Minister N Biren Singh extended warm greetings to the people of the state and called upon all to work relentlessly towards building a progressive and peaceful Manipur.

Advertisement

"I extend my warm greetings to the people of Manipur on the occasion of Statehood Day. Since attainment of Statehood, we have had an eventful journey of development. On this day, let us resolve to work relentlessly towards building a progressive and peaceful Manipur," Biren said in a Twitter post on Friday morning.

On the eve of the Statehood Day, the chief minister also called upon the people to pledge to "foster greater sense of brotherhood among all communities" in the state.

“The attainment of statehood on January 21, 1972 was a landmark in the history of our people... It fulfilled a long cherished dream to empower ourselves to shape our own destiny within the framework of the Constitution of India. Since then we have had an eventful journey of progress and development. We have ably emerged as a powerhouse of games and sports. Government is committed to make Manipur a role model of all-round progress in the country,” Biren stated in a message to the people of the state on Thursday.
